Default Aluminum foil

While aluminum foil is a great kitchen item, I have some concerns about cooking with it. If I need to bake something and the recipe calls for the dish to be covered with foil I like to lay a piece of parchment paper between the food and the aluminum foil. Also, cooking in aluminum pots, other than anodized aluminum is not a good idea. Even here in Thailand, a third world country, restaurants are not allowed to use aluminum pots as they did in the past. Maybe I am being overly cautious, but aluminum has been linked to Alzheimer's disease.

This is from a previous post I have here on site: Aluminum is one of the most commonly used cookware. It conducts heat well and is lightweight. However, there are certain foods that should not be cooked in aluminum such as those containing citrus fruits, tomatoes, broccoli, or leafy vegetables. The aluminum can be absorbed into the food during heating and storage and end up in your body. Excess aluminum has been associated with conditions such as Alzheimer's. Choose an alternative to aluminum cooking.
